A Human Resources Business Partner (HRBP) at Marelli plays a pivotal role in aligning HR practices with the strategic goals of the business units they support. The HRBP works closely with management and employees to improve work relationships, build morale, and increase productivity and retention.
Key Responsibilities:
- Strategic Partnership:
- Collaborate with business unit leaders to develop HR strategies that support business objectives.
- Provide insights on workforce planning and talent management in alignment with organizational goals.
- Employee Relations:
- Serve as an advisor to management on employee-related issues.
- Mediate conflicts and resolve employee grievances to maintain a positive work environment.
- Performance Management:
- Drive the performance evaluation process to ensure consistency and effectiveness.
- Coach managers on effective performance management techniques.

About Us:
Marelli is one of the world’s leading global independent suppliers to the automotive sector, with a strong and established track record in innovation and manufacturing excellence. Our goal is to change the future of mobility by working with our customers and partners to create a safer, greener, and more connected world.
Our team supplies all major automotive manufacturers in Asia, Europe, and North and South America and the top racing teams in motorsport world championships. Our technology is purpose-driven and meticulously designed to deliver tangible value that truly matters to our customers.
Our business areas are automotive lighting and sensing, thermal solutions, electronics, green technology solutions, interior experience, propulsion solutions (e-powertrain and powertrain), ride dynamics, motorsport, and aftermarket business.
